From the album LIVE at the X! (Celebrating the music of Miles Davis, Sarah Vaughan, Carmen McRae & Shirley Horn) Lynette Washington and Dennis Bell Jazz NY with Bruce Harris, Bruce Williams, Janelle Reichman, Noriko Ueda & Victor Jones. Recorded at ARTSWESTCHESTER, White Plains, NY as part of the NewUrban Jazz Series Tom Van Buren & Bob Baldwin-Curators
For some of the purists out there, I'm pleased that my friend Dennis Bell (NYC) has just released a CD commemorating those noted above. In my opinion, he and his ensemble do a very tasty job - everyone playing the music without overpowering its' presentation.
